Briefing
Griffon's financial performance was reported for Q3 2021, with revenue increasing slightly but net income decreasing compared to the prior year quarter.
Griffon Corporation reported a 2% increase in consolidated revenue to $646.8 million for the third quarter of fiscal 2021. Net income decreased to $16.7 million, or $0.31 per share, compared to $21.8 million, or $0.50 per share, in the prior year quarter. Adjusted EBITDA decreased 7% to $64.8 million.
- Consolidated revenue increased by 2% to $646.8 million.
- Net income decreased to $16.7 million, or $0.31 per share.
- Adjusted EBITDA decreased by 7% to $64.8 million.
- Contract backlog for Defense Electronics was $375.0 million.
